Output ef953ce7cf9ed34964956aa950b0e2ba167927cb3a05b6d999faffc438ba5832:2

value
638245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c3aa4cb637f95d0dfa965664f5a11c5e33fbfd OP_EQUAL
address
3KzZTy8WWBQXSgECwRvFTH2WhexvxbE62W
transaction
ef953ce7cf9ed34964956aa950b0e2ba167927cb3a05b6d999faffc438ba5832
spent
true